Transaction 420446709dcd1d7bb280137b843efe26d7981a5c67639aab6bee54af05e8932c
1 Input
1 Output
-
420446709dcd1d7bb280137b843efe26d7981a5c67639aab6bee54af05e8932c:0
- value
- 957596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3adb522e170358ae02d035c62d5526ac9ea7a7e4 OP_EQUAL
- address
- 374DrMuVBJhhwidiFPvJo1sZx4XZLjTw2M